SALT LAKE CITY (ABC 4 News) - A recall on Vicks Nasal Spray may have you checking your medicine cabinet.
Procter and Gamble announced the recall Saturday after bacteria was found in the product in Germany. So far, no one has gotten sick from the contamination, but they say it could cause serious infections for people with pre-existing medical conditions.
In the United States, the recalled products include: Vicks Sinex Vapospray 12-hour Decongestant Ultra Fine Mist with lot number 9239028831.
In Britain, the company is recalling Vicks Sinex Micromist Aqueous Nasal Spray with lot number 9224028832.
